The Two Pillars of the Coming US Crypto Law

Macquarie identifies two key bills that will form the backbone of future regulation. Understanding these is crucial to grasping what’s coming.

  • The Stablecoin Bill: This legislation aims to create clear rules for dollar-pegged digital currencies. It focuses on issuer requirements, reserve backing, and consumer protections to bring stability to a critical sector of the crypto market.
  • The Crypto Market Structure Bill: This broader bill seeks to define which digital assets are securities or commodities, clarify the roles of regulators like the SEC and CFTC, and establish rules for trading platforms and custody.

Macquarie believes there is a high probability that an amended Senate version of this market structure bill will pass, paving the way for the final package.

What Happens Between Now and 2026?

The journey to early 2026 is not a straight line. Macquarie’s timeline suggests the final legislative package will likely take effect between the end of Q1 and the first half of 2026. This period will involve:

  • Further committee markups and amendments to the bills.
  • Debate and voting in both the Senate and the House of Representatives.
  • A reconciliation process if different versions pass each chamber.
  • Finally, presidential signature and a phased implementation period for regulatory agencies.

North America has established itself as a major center for cryptocurrency activity, with significant transaction volumes recorded over the past year. The region’s growth highlights an increasing institutional and retail interest in digital assets, particularly within the United States. According to a new report from blockchain analytics firm Chainalysis published on September 17, North America received $2.3 trillion in cryptocurrency value between July 2024 and June 2025. This volume represents 26% of all global transaction activity during that period. The report suggests this activity was influenced by a more favorable regulatory outlook and institutional trading strategies. A peak in monthly value was recorded in December 2024, when an estimated $244 billion was transferred in a single month. ETFs and Tokenization Drive Adoption The rise of spot Bitcoin BTC $115 760 24h volatility: 0.5% Market cap: $2.30 T Vol. 24h: $43.60 B ETFs has been a significant factor in the market’s expansion. U.S.-listed Bitcoin ETFs now hold over $120 billion in assets under management (AUM), making up a large portion of the roughly $180 billion held globally.
